Understanding Retirement Account Planning: Basics and Importance
Retirement account planning is a crucial aspect of securing your financial future and ensuring a comfortable lifestyle during retirement. It involves strategic decision-making regarding when, how, and how much to distribute from your retirement savings accounts like 401(k)s, IRAs, or other similar vehicles. The basics of retirement account planning revolve around understanding the various types of accounts available, their tax implications, and the rules surrounding withdrawals.
Effective retirement fund management requires a comprehensive strategy that considers your overall financial goals, risk tolerance, and expected lifespan. This includes developing an IRA withdrawal strategy, RMD (Required Minimum Distribution) planning to avoid penalties, and creating a sustainable retirement income stream. Optimizing 401(k) Distribution: Strategies for Tax Efficiency
Optimizing 401(k) Distribution is a critical aspect of retirement account planning. One of the primary goals during this phase is to maximize tax efficiency, ensuring your hard-earned savings stretch as far as possible. A strategic IRA withdrawal strategy can significantly impact your overall retirement income.
Here are some key strategies to consider. First, timing is everything; withdrawing funds at the right times can defer or reduce taxable income. Additionally, careful management of your 401(k) balance and loan paybacks can minimize taxes.
